1. A method for operating a vehicle seat device for a motor vehicle, which has a vehicle seat with a seat part and a backrest associated with the seat part, and at least one actuator that is associated with the seat part and/or the backrest and via the at least one actuator, the vehicle seat is automatically movable into a sitting position and into a reclining position, the method comprising:
automatically moving the vehicle seat, via at least one actuator, into a sitting position and into a reclining position based on a vehicle seat position request input by a user and at least one detectable vehicle seat state, the at least one detectable vehicle seat state including a current temperature that is detected by a temperature sensor; and
monitoring the current temperature via a control device and when the current temperature falls below a limit temperature, the control device instructs the at least one actuator to automatically move the vehicle seat from the reclining position into the sitting position regardless of the vehicle seat position request input by the user or the control device instructs the at least one actuator to maintain the vehicle seat in the sitting position when the vehicle seat is already in the sitting position regardless of the vehicle seat position request input by the user.
